Abstract

The invention discloses a kind of forming methods of metallic mobile phone shell, are related to technical field of mobile phones.The forming method are as follows: bend out the integral type handset shell overall profile between side wall and bottom wall with arc structure using metallic plate punching first, just base product is obtained, CNC processing is then carried out, obtains metallic mobile phone shell semi-finished product, post-processing is finally carried out, metallic mobile phone shell is obtained;CNC manufacturing procedure includes: the burr of excess thickness size on the first base product bottom wall of (1) CNC mill off and side wall;(2) inside CNC mills out step structure at the outer wall for the arc corners having between side wall and bottom wall, and is respectively formed with the C arm of angle close to bottom wall and side-walls in step structure;(3) to the step structure CNC high fine mill C arm of angle.The present invention is by combining punch forming and CNC to process the molding that two procedures complete metallic mobile phone shell, and process stabilizing, machining accuracy is high, high production efficiency, and processing is time-consuming short, and production cost is low.

Specific embodiment
To keep the technical problems solved, the adopted technical scheme and the technical effect achieved by the invention clearer, below It will the technical scheme of the embodiment of the invention will be described in further detail in conjunction with attached drawing, it is clear that described embodiment is only It is a part of the embodiment of the present invention, instead of all the embodiments.Based on the embodiments of the present invention, those skilled in the art exist Every other embodiment obtained under the premise of creative work is not made, shall fall within the protection scope of the present invention.
The present invention provides a kind of forming method of metallic mobile phone shell more particularly to a kind of metals with step structure The forming method of handset shell.As shown in Figure 1, Figure 4 and Figure 5, the forming method of the metallic mobile phone shell is mainly, first by metal Plate carries out punch forming, then carries out CNC processing using CNC machine, finally by the carry out post-processing after CNC is processed, Obtain the metallic mobile phone shell.
As a preferred embodiment, the punch forming process specifically: using metallic plate punching bend out side wall with With the integral type handset shell overall profile of arc structure between bottom wall, just base product 5 is obtained.Wherein, as a kind of preferred Scheme, the sheet metal are stainless steel metal plate or aluminium alloy metal plate, and the wear resistance of handset shell can be improved using the material, The service life of extending cell phone.
The CNC manufacturing procedure the following steps are included:
(1) described in CNC mill off just on 5 bottom wall of base product and side wall excess thickness size burr.
Due to having the burr of excess thickness size on the stamping forming just bottom wall and side wall of base product 5, It needs that burr is carried out milling using numerically-controlled machine tool to remove.
(2) inside CNC mills out step structure at the outer wall for the arc corners having between side wall and bottom wall, and described Step structure is respectively formed with the C arm of angle close to bottom wall and side-walls.
As a preferred embodiment, in the step (2), the step structure includes First terrace 1 and second Terrace 2, forming angle α as a preferred embodiment, between the First terrace 1 and the second step face 2 is 90 °, i.e., (referring to fig. 2) is arranged perpendicular to the second step face 2 in the First terrace 1.The First terrace 1 and second described The setting position of terrace 2 is not limited to this, and the angle α formed between the First terrace 1 and the second step face 2 may be used also Think other unspecified angles in 90-150 °.The design of the step structure can make metallic mobile phone shell show thin, embody slim essence The visual effect of cause.
A side of the First terrace 1 is connect along with a side in the second step face 2 edge, the just base product 5 side edge with the other side edge of the First terrace 1 along connect, the just bottom wall edge of base product 5 and described the The other side edge of two step surfaces 2 connects.
(3) to (2) the resulting step structure CNC high fine mill C arm of angle, metallic mobile phone shell semi-finished product 6 are obtained.
As a preferred embodiment, in the step (3), as shown in figure 3, the C arm of angle includes 3 He of the first C arm of angle The 2nd C arm of angle 4, the first C arm of angle 3 are the joint face of the connection just bottom wall of base product 5 and the second step face 2, The 2nd C arm of angle 4 is the joint face of the connection just side wall of base product 5 and the First terrace 1.Relative to mobile phone shell For body, the first C arm of angle 3 and the 2nd C arm of angle 4 are when the angle in straight flange chamfering, straight flange chamfering can be according to reality Production needs to be designed.The setting of the C arm of angle is further such that slim appearance is presented in handset shell in appearance, enhancing The appearance fineness and aesthetics of handset shell, in turn avoids cellie and is scratched by right angle, improve making for mobile phone Use safety.
In the forming process of above-mentioned metallic mobile phone shell, it can be polished at any time as needed, remove batch cutting edge of a knife or a sword and cleaning etc. Processing.
The post-processing process includes polishing, goes the treatment process such as batch cutting edge of a knife or a sword, cleaning, sandblasting, oxidation and pasting protective film.Example Such as, different gold can be electroplated by anodized mode or other surfaces processing mode in the outer surface of metal shell Belong to, so that metallic mobile phone shell shows various metals color, enhance cruel the dazzling property and diversity of handset shell appearance, meets The different demands of user.It can prevent metallic mobile phone shell from being corroded by external environment by pasting protective film processing mode, extend hand The service life of casing body.
